[QUOTE="soberups, post: 1277259, member: 14668"] My experience has been that 99% of the time chains break because they arent properly installed. Most people dont hook the inside loop tight enough because its hard to reach, so over the course of a day the chain will pull crooked and the inside of the tire will start running on the outer chain ring.
